Abstract

The top-suction air conditioner indoor unit and the air conditioner set condensate water discharge method, and relate to the field of air conditioners. The ceiling type air conditioner indoor unit comprises a shell, a heat exchanger and a drainage component, the heat exchanger is fixedly arranged in the shell, the drainage component comprises a water pan, a drainage pump and a drainage pipe, wherein the water pan and the drainage pump are fixedly arranged in the shell, the water pan is located below the heat exchanger, the water inlet of the drainage pump extends into the water pan, the drainpipe is communicated with the water outlet of the drainage pump, the drain pipe penetrates out of the shell body from the top wall of the shell body, the top wall of the shell body is provided with aconcave containing groove, and the water discharging pipe is contained in the containing groove. On one hand, due to the fact that the drainage pipe extends out of the shell, the drainage pipeline canbe more conveniently drained, and the installation difficulty of the ceiling type air conditioner indoor unit is reduced; on the other hand, the drainage pipe is contained in the containing groove, so that the structure of the ceiling type air conditioner indoor unit is compact, miniaturization of the ceiling-mounted air conditioner indoor unit is facilitated, and packaging and transportation ofthe ceiling-mounted air conditioner indoor unit are facilitated.

Description

technical field [0001] The invention relates to the field of air conditioners, in particular to a top suction air conditioner indoor unit, an air conditioner and a method for discharging condensed water. Background technique [0002] The drain pipe of the top-suction air-conditioning indoor unit is often led out of the housing from the top wall, so as to be connected with external pipes when the top-suction air-conditioning indoor unit is installed. [0003] However, the drain pipe drawn from the top wall of the housing increases the height of the top-suction air-conditioning indoor unit, resulting in an increase in the packaging volume of the top-suction air-conditioning indoor unit, which is not conducive to the miniaturization of the top-suction air-conditioning indoor unit.
